Abstract

The monotypic genus Barinas Gonzalez-Sponga, 1987 is studied and rediagnosed, and a complementary description of the type species, Barinas flava Gonzalez-Sponga, 1987, is provided. A new species, Barinas piragua sp. nov., is described from the Caribbean region of Colombia, representing the first record of the genus for the country. A brief discussion about the harvestmen in the Colombian Caribbean and the tropical dry forest of that region is offered.
